diff options
| author | Igor Sysoev <igor@sysoev.ru> | 2009-06-15 09:48:15 +0000 |
|---|---|---|
| committer | Igor Sysoev <igor@sysoev.ru> | 2009-06-15 09:48:15 +0000 |
| commit | d8615fb29018da7ecb428506204af81b55b46b84 (patch) | |
| tree | 53868e9ef5e13b810f70be3d724a9adc2309e419 /auto/lib/openssl/make | |
| parent | 47246d6a1d65bb11c6db7d074ed8d317813ccfdb (diff) | |
| download | nginx-d8615fb29018da7ecb428506204af81b55b46b84.tar.gz nginx-d8615fb29018da7ecb428506204af81b55b46b84.tar.bz2 | |
merge r2897, r2898, r2899, r2901, r2902, r2904, r2905, r2906, r2907,
r2909, r2910, r2922, r2923, r2924, r2925, r2929:
various win32 fixes:
*) use no-threads for Unix builds only
*) Win32 returns ERROR_PATH_NOT_FOUND instead of ERROR_FILE_NOT_FOUND
*) add trailing zero to a file name in ngx_win32_rename_file()
*) fix logging in ngx_win32_rename_file()
*) allow shared memory segments more than 4G
*) fix memory leak in successful case
*) log shared memory name in failure case
*) test that zone has the same addresses in different processes
*) add drive letter for Win32 root path
*) log GetExitCodeProcess()'s errno
*) test premature process termination
*) fix debug logging
*) exit if no workers could not be started
*) do not quit old workers if no new workers could not be started
*) a signaller process should stop configuration processing just after
it is able to get pid file, this allows to not open log files, etc.
*) win32 master process had aready closed listening sockets
Diffstat (limited to 'auto/lib/openssl/make')
| -rw-r--r-- | auto/lib/openssl/make | 23 |
1 files changed, 8 insertions, 15 deletions
diff --git a/auto/lib/openssl/make b/auto/lib/openssl/make index 6646cb2a4..3c21f436b 100644 --- a/auto/lib/openssl/make +++ b/auto/lib/openssl/make @@ -2,11 +2,6 @@ # Copyright (C) Igor Sysoev -case $USE_THREADS in - NO) OPENSSL_OPT="$OPENSSL_OPT no-threads" ;; - *) OPENSSL_OPT="$OPENSSL_OPT threads" ;; -esac - case "$CC" in cl) @@ -21,7 +16,7 @@ END ;; - cl | bcc32) + bcc32) ngx_opt=`echo "-DOPENSSL=\"$OPENSSL\" -DOPENSSL_OPT=\"$OPENSSL_OPT\"" \ | sed -e "s/\//$ngx_regex_dirsep/g"` @@ -45,16 +40,14 @@ END ;; *) - case $OPENSSL in - - /*) - ngx_prefix="$OPENSSL/openssl" - ;; - - *) - ngx_prefix="$PWD/$OPENSSL/openssl" - ;; + case $USE_THREADS in + NO) OPENSSL_OPT="$OPENSSL_OPT no-threads" ;; + *) OPENSSL_OPT="$OPENSSL_OPT threads" ;; + esac + case $OPENSSL in + /*) ngx_prefix="$OPENSSL/openssl" ;; + *) ngx_prefix="$PWD/$OPENSSL/openssl" ;; esac cat << END >> $NGX_MAKEFILE |
